Output e77340cb6b481dd99e52143bc668a31a8d41d2bc7854435c25ed815a24c8dfd5:53

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 dd589fd2538883bb7f030daafcf7f663e431871b
address
tb1qm4vfl5jn3zpmklcrpk40ealkv0jrrpcme56l9h
transaction
e77340cb6b481dd99e52143bc668a31a8d41d2bc7854435c25ed815a24c8dfd5
confirmations
36705
spent
true